Summer School Faculty
Fabio Eboli
|
|
Fabio Eboli holds a PhD degree in Economics of Public Sector from University of Salerno, a MSc Degree in Environmental Economics from University of York and a BSc Degree in Economics from University of Salerno.
He joined the FEEM Climate Change and Sustainable Development Research Programme in 2007. He also works with the Climate and Impact Policies research team at the Euro-Mediterranean Center on Climate Change (CMCC). His main research field is economic analysis of climate change impacts and policies through computable general equilibrium modelling.
Fabio took part and is currently involved in several EU Commission's Sixth and Seventh Framework Programme projects. In addition, he is the team leader of the FEEM Sustainable Index project (www.feemsi.org). Moreover, he has been appointed in the experts/reviewers pool of the European Climate Change Adaptation platform (Climate-Adapt). He is currently teaching Economics at Language Faculty of University “Ca’ Foscari” of Venice.
